1969 Alfa Romeo Giulia vs. 2005 BMW 330

To start off, 2005 BMW 330 is newer by 36 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1969 Alfa Romeo Giulia.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1969 Alfa Romeo Giulia would be higher. At 2,993 cc (6 cylinders), 2005 BMW 330 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 BMW 330 (225 HP @ 7400 RPM) has 130 more horse power than 1969 Alfa Romeo Giulia. (95 HP @ 5500 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2005 BMW 330 should accelerate faster than 1969 Alfa Romeo Giulia.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2005 BMW 330 weights approximately 580 kg more than 1969 Alfa Romeo Giulia.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Let's talk about torque, 2005 BMW 330 (290 Nm) has 100 more torque (in Nm) than 1969 Alfa Romeo Giulia. (190 Nm). This means 2005 BMW 330 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1969 Alfa Romeo Giulia.

Compare all specifications:

1969 Alfa Romeo Giulia 2005 BMW 330
Make Alfa Romeo BMW
Model Giulia 330
Year Released 1969 2005
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 1570 cc 2993 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 6 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Horse Power 95 HP 225 HP
Engine RPM 5500 RPM 7400 RPM
Torque 190 Nm 290 Nm
Engine Compression Ratio 9.0:1 10.2:1
Number of Seats 5 seats 5 seats
Number of Doors 4 doors 4 doors
Vehicle Weight 1000 kg 1580 kg
Vehicle Length 4170 mm 4480 mm
Vehicle Width 1570 mm 1750 mm
Vehicle Height 1440 mm 1440 mm
Wheelbase Size 2580 mm 2740 mm
Fuel Tank Capacity 46 L 63 L
